The Role

As our Visual Merchandising Specialist, you'll be responsible for bringing merchandising plans, product launches and promotional activity to life in stores. Working closely with Merchandising, Marketing, Operations and Store Teams, you'll ensure our stores are consistently presented to the highest standard while supporting colleagues with practical guidance and coaching.

What You'll Be Doing...
  • Deliver visual merchandising standards across the Pro-Duo store estate.
  • Create merchandising guides, implementation packs and store communications.
  • Support product launches, promotional activity and range changes.
  • Visit stores to coach teams and review merchandising execution.
  • Support new store openings, relocations and refits.
  • Work with cross-functional teams to improve store layouts and merchandising processes.
  • Monitor compliance, identify improvements and share best practice across the business.
About You...

You’ll have experience in visual merchandising or multi-site retail and enjoy working in a fast-paced, customer-focused environment. You're organised, proactive and confident building relationships across different teams.

You'll also have:

  • Experience creating merchandising guides, planograms or store communications.
  • Strong communication, planning and organisational skills.
  • Excellent attention to detail and a solutions-focused approach.
  • Good Microsoft Office skills, particularly PowerPoint and Excel.
  • Fluency in Dutch, English and French.
  • A willingness to travel extensively across Continental Europe.
